それについてです。 CDプレーヤーの取り出しボタンを押すと、何も起こりません。 CDプレーヤーは問題の原因ではありません。これは、Windowsではこれが決して起こらないからです。助言がありますか?
さらに、端末からのイジェクトコマンドの実行も何もしません。
詳細:私はubuntu 10.04 64ビットを実行しており、以前にCDを読み込んだことがあります(2時間前など)。同じハードウェアボタンを使用してイジェクトできなかったため、nautilusを使用してイジェクトしました。
コマンド 'eject -v'の出力は次のとおりです。
eject: using default device `cdrom'
eject: device name is `cdrom'
eject: expanded name is `/dev/cdrom'
eject: `/dev/cdrom' is a link to `/dev/sr0'
eject: `/dev/sr0' is not mounted
eject: `/dev/sr0' is not a mount point
eject: `/dev/sr0' is not a multipartition device
eject: trying to eject `/dev/sr0' using CD-ROM eject command
eject: CD-ROM eject command failed
eject: trying to eject `/dev/sr0' using SCSI commands
eject: SCSI eject succeeded
更新:Ok上記のCDを使用してUbuntu 10.10にアップグレードしたため、このバグを再現できないことを追加したいと思います。これはおそらく、最近のカーネルへのアップグレードがトリックを行ったためです。みんな、ありがとう!
する
Sudo umount /dev/cdrom
Sudo eject /dev/cdrom
作業?
そうでない場合、PCがBIOS画面にある間にCDを取り出すことができますか?
CDドライブの小さな穴に針またはピンを刺してみてください。それはそれを取得する必要があります。
hdparm -L 0 /dev/cdrom
を試してから、eject
を試してください。
ライブCDを使用してから取り出してみてください。 Ubuntuのバグなのか、インストールのバグなのかを判断するのに役立つ場合があります。
試してみる
Sudo eject
コマンドラインで。
このバグを再現できます。誤ってCDに書き込んでいたファイルを誤って移動したときに、同じように2回発生しました。 eject -v
コマンドを実行すると、OPと同じ出力が得られます。残念ながら、これを投稿した時点で、私は問題を修正していません。初めて起こったとき、BIOS画面でトレイを取り出すことができましたが、今回はうまくいきませんでした。 Sudo umount /dev/cdrom
を試して、出力umount: /dev/cdrom: not mounted
を取得しました。 Sudo eject -v
はこの時点で同じことをしました。 hdparm -L 0 /dev/cdrom
を試して、出力を得た
/dev/cdrom:
setting drive doorlock to 0 (off)
HDIO_DRIVE_CMD(doorlock) failed: Bad address